Do You Need A New Garbage Disposal?

We do provide garbage disposal repair services whenever possible, but some units eventually reach the point where replacement becomes the more practical solution. Since most garbage disposals have an average lifespan of about 10 to 15 years, it is important to watch for signs that may indicate the system is failing, including:
  • Leaks around the sink, dishwasher, or floor

  • Regular clogs

  • Frequent power disconnects

  • Unusual grinding sounds

  • Foul odors

When water starts leaking from underneath a garbage disposal, it is often caused by a worn internal seal that may require a complete replacement. Garbage Disposal Systems We Install in San Marcos, CA:

Continuous-Feed Garbage Disposals

These garbage disposals are among the most popular options for residential kitchens because they are simple to operate and handle everyday food waste efficiently. If your current unit has failed, we can install a new disposal no matter what motor size you purchase. After connecting the sink drain properly, the system is controlled by a wall switch that allows the unit to run continuously during operation. Homes that produce a large amount of food scraps on a daily basis often benefit from this type of disposal system.

Convenient and easy to use during meal prep and cleanup

Wide variety of models and price points available

Open drain during operation requires more caution to avoid accidents

Batch-Feed Garbage Disposals

Batch-feed disposal units are a less common option, but they are known for offering improved safety and lower noise levels during operation. These units function by inserting a special stopper into the drain opening and rotating it to activate the disposal. Because the system only runs while the opening is sealed, it helps reduce the chance of accidental contact with the grinding chamber and keeps operation quieter overall.

Safer operation with covered drain during use

Quieter performance compared to continuous-feed models

Less convenient for processing large amounts of waste at once

The process starts with plumber’s putty being placed around the sink flange before the flange is pressed into the drain opening from the top side of the sink. Beneath the sink, a rubber gasket is installed over the flange and secured with a lower mounting ring that is tightened using mounting screws.

Next, the electrical wiring is routed through the unit’s cable connector and covered with a secured electrical plate to protect the connection safely. The disposal unit is then raised into place and twisted onto the mounting flange until it locks securely.

When a dishwasher connection is required, the knockout plug inside the disposal is removed prior to attaching the dishwasher drain hose. The final step involves connecting the drain trap to the disposal outlet to ensure wastewater drains correctly.

Yes, a garbage disposal can work with a septic system when the correct type of unit is installed. Septic-friendly disposal models are designed to break food waste down more effectively, helping reduce strain on the tank and drainage system. Grease, bones, stringy vegetables, coffee grounds, and pasta should typically be kept out of the garbage disposal because they can lead to blockages and unnecessary wear on the system.
